Regulation & Safety
XM's commitment to regulatory compliance is a cornerstone of its business operations, ensuring a safe and transparent trading environment for its clients. The broker is regulated by several leading financial authorities, including the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C), the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C), and the International Financial Services Commission (IFSC). This multi-jurisdictional regulation demonstrates XM's commitment to adhering to the highest standards of financial conduct.
Client fund protection is a priority at XM. The broker segregates client funds from its operational funds, ensuring that client assets are protected in the event of insolvency. This practice offers an additional layer of security, providing traders with peace of mind knowing that their funds are secure. Furthermore, XM complies with stringent capital adequacy requirements and participates in investor compensation schemes where applicable, further safeguarding client investments. Account Types & Fees
XM provides a variety of account types designed to cater to different trading styles and experience levels. These include Micro Accounts, Standard Accounts, and XM Ultra Low Accounts. The Micro Account is particularly appealing to beginners due to its low minimum deposit requirement of just $5, making it an accessible entry point into the forex market. Standard Accounts offer more traditional trading conditions, while the Ultra Low Accounts provide tighter spreads and lower trading costs.
The fee structure at XM is competitive, with a focus on transparent pricing and minimal hidden charges. While XM does not charge commissions on standard accounts, it generates revenue through the spreads, which vary depending on the account type and the currency pair being traded. Swap rates (overnight financing fees) are applied to positions held overnight, and these rates are clearly displayed within the trading platforms. Spreads & Commissions
XM's spreads are competitive, starting from as low as 0.6 pips on the Ultra Low accounts for major currency pairs like EUR/USD. The spreads on Standard accounts are slightly higher, but still within an acceptable range for most retail traders. Commission-free trading is available on most account types, with XM generating revenue primarily through the spread.
A cost comparison reveals that XM's trading costs are generally in line with industry standards. While the spreads may be slightly higher compared to some brokers offering ECN accounts, the absence of commissions on standard accounts makes XM a cost-effective option for many traders. Deposit & Withdrawal
XM provides a variety of deposit and withdrawal methods, including credit/debit cards, bank transfers, and e-wallets such as Skrill and Neteller. The minimum deposit amount is just $5 for most account types, making it easy for traders to start trading with a small initial investment. Deposits are typically processed instantly, while withdrawals are usually processed within 24 hours.
XM does not charge any fees for deposits or withdrawals, making it a cost-effective option for traders. However, third-party fees may apply depending on the payment method used.
